A St Michael man has denied trafficking and importing cannabis and will return to court in October after being granted bail.
Ronald O’Brian Jordan, 41, of Storey Gap, Codrington Hill, pleaded not guilty to trafficking and importing cannabis on June 24 after appearing before Acting Chief Magistrate Douglas Frederick in the No. 1 District ‘A’ Magistrates Court.
The alleged drugs weigh 3.84 kilogrammes with an estimated street value of $30 400.
